学位论文 > 优秀研究生学位论文题录展示

流水线图像旋转ASIC设计与实现

作 者: 赵尧
导 师: 桑红石
学 校: 华中科技大学
专 业: 模式识别与智能系统
关键词: 图像旋转 ASIC 流水线 定点 暂停
分类号: TP391.41
类 型: 硕士论文
年 份: 2009年
下 载: 24次
引 用: 0次
阅 读: 论文下载
 

内容摘要


图像旋转作为最基本的数字图像处理方法之一,几乎在图像处理的各个方面都有涉及,如用于日常生活中的数码照片处理、用于军事国防领域的电子稳像等。在电子稳像和目标跟踪等应用领域不仅会涉及到图像旋转,而且对图像旋转还有着速度和精度方面的严格要求。本文在分析研究了多种图像旋转算法及其硬件实现结构的基础上,提出了一种实现三步平移双三次插值算法的流水线图像旋转ASIC架构,并完成了算法仿真、体系结构设计、RTL代码设计与功能仿真、FPGA原型验证、逻辑综合与时序分析、可测性设计、版图设计及验证,最后完成流片。与三步平移算法传统硬件实现结构相比,该架构有效缩短了处理时间,大大减少了片上存储器的容量。同时,为了评估架构中因有限字长效应而导致的定点误差,还运用Matlab的定点工具箱完成了架构的定点仿真和误差分析,得出了(三角函数-小数平移量-插值核)17-12-13的优化定点架构。在模块设计阶段,为了缓解外部DSP的工作负荷,为输入异步FIFO提供了可编程的水位。输出接口除了能工作在读写使能信号控制写操作模式下外,还能工作在适用于高速场合的RapidWrite模式。另外,提出了一种适用于内嵌存储器的流水线暂停模型,很好地解决了ASIC暂停时存储器输出数据保持的问题。同时,采用了灵活的容错机制提高ASIC运行的稳定性。最后结合ASIC对片外异步双口SRAM的非独享要求,还实现了片外存储器的共享,最大限度地节约系统开发成本。本芯片可处理的最大图像为690×512(列×行),旋转角度范围-45.0°~+45.0°,角度分辨率0.1°。输入图像位宽为16,在定标系数为Q8(小数点位于16位整型数的第8位)时最大误差低于0.1个灰度等级,平均误差低于0.01个灰度等级。当ASIC核心工作频率为100MHz时,对一幅690×512的图像旋转+45.0°,处理时间约为4.73ms,可满足大多数图像处理系统的性能要求。采用SMIC 0.18um 1P6M 1.8/3.3V CMOS工艺流片,时钟频率可达111MHz,等效逻辑门500K,片上集成44Kbytes RAM,核心功耗约31mW,芯片面积为2.9mm×3.2mm。

全文目录


摘要  4-5
Abstract  5-6
目录  6-8
图表索引  8-10
缩略语  10-11
1 绪论  11-14
  1.1 课题背景及意义  11-12
  1.2 国内外研究现状  12
  1.3 本文的研究目标  12
  1.4 本文组织结构  12-14
2 图像旋转算法概述  14-25
  2.1 图像旋转算法概述  14-17
  2.2 图像插值算法概述  17-21
  2.3 误差评估与分析  21-23
  2.4 算法仿真与验证  23-24
  2.5 本章小结  24-25
3 流水线图像旋转ASIC 架构设计  25-36
  3.1 三步平移算法传统硬件实现概述  25
  3.2 流水线图像旋转ASIC 架构设计与实现  25-29
  3.3 定点误差分析与字长优化  29-34
  3.4 性能评估与分析  34-35
  3.5 流水线图像旋转ASIC 架构仿真与验证  35
  3.6 本章小结  35-36
4 流水线图像旋转ASIC 模块设计  36-52
  4.1 中心控制器设计  37-39
  4.2 输入输出接口电路设计  39-44
  4.3 流水线暂停电路设计  44-47
  4.4 错误处理电路  47-48
  4.5 门控时钟电路  48-49
  4.6 片上复位电路设计  49-51
  4.7 本章小结  51-52
5 流水线图像旋转ASIC 物理实现  52-71
  5.1 物理实现流程和结果  52-66
  5.2 FPGA 原型验证  66-69
  5.3 板级测试  69-70
  5.4 本章小结  70-71
6 结束语  71-73
  6.1 全文总结  71-72
  6.2 工作展望  72-73
致谢  73-74
参考文献  74-77
附录1 攻读硕士期间发表的论文  77

相似论文

  1. 处理器TI DSP VC33虚拟核的设计与实现,TP332
  2. 人乳铁蛋白表达载体的构建及转基因阳性细胞株的建立,Q78
  3. 腐生葡萄球菌M36耐有机溶剂脂肪酶基因的克隆与表达,Q78
  4. 成人OSAHS手术前后鼻、咽腔及软腭的流固耦合数值分析,R766
  5. Rhodococcus sp.R04联苯水解酶性质及反应动力学研究,Q55
  6. 阻塞性睡眠呼吸暂停低通气综合征低氧血症评价指标研究,R766
  7. 耐酸性黑曲霉木聚糖酶XynⅢ的改造和定点突变研究,TQ925
  8. 牛凝乳酶原基因的定点突变与酶性质研究,Q814
  9. 抗人CD40单抗5C11抗原识别表位的初步研究,R392
  10. iLBC语音编码技术的研究及DSP的设计与优化,TN912.3
  11. NBZC公司生产计划系统优化设计,F426.4
  12. 间接瞄准武器图像稳定系统设计与实现,TP391.41
  13. 面向混合流水线的任务智能调度系统的研究与实现,TH186
  14. 基于Cosim协同仿真的交换机芯片驱动开发,TN915.05
  15. 抗内部存储单元失效的32位微处理器的研究与实现,TP333
  16. 高效能嵌入式处理器IP核,TP332
  17. 基于MIPS无线通讯设备驱动实现技术,TP368.1
  18. 多通道NANDFlash控制器的设计,TP333
  19. 基于TOC的混合流水线调度方法,F273
  20. 基于TilePro64多核处理器的H.264高清视频解码软件设计,TN919.81
  21. 分布式文件系统客户端的设计与实现,TP338.8

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 计算机的应用 > 信息处理(信息加工) > 模式识别与装置 > 图像识别及其装置
© 2012 www.xueweilunwen.com